Timaru is the largest urban area in South Canterbury and is based around its busy port and the dairy
industry. The city's most popular holiday spot is Caroline Bay, one of New Zealand's safest swimming
beaches and there are plenty of other diversions including a maze, mini golf, children's paddling
pool and playground. In town, there are plenty of recreational facilities catering for tennis, golf,
bowls, yachting and swimming. Enjoy one of the many scenic walks including the Botanic Gardens, or
take a stroll around the Trevor Griffiths Rose Garden on Caroline Bay. Take a marine cruise in
search of dolphins and other marine wildlife. A working blacksmith is available to visit in his
forge where you can hear the tales of the smith. If it is culture you are after, visit the
Aigantighe Art Gallery or the South Canterbury Museum and go back in time in the southern
hemisphere's last remaining Landing Service Building. For those with an eye for architecture, Timaru
itself is a showcase of fine Edwardian examples. For those wishing to tempt their palate, the city
boasts a number of fine restaurants catering for all budgets and tastes.
